# Pan-Tilt Positioner for Precision Control
## Introduction to Pan-Tilt Positioners
Pan-tilt positioners are mechanical systems designed to provide precise angular movement in two axes: pan (horizontal rotation) and tilt (vertical rotation). These devices are widely used in applications requiring accurate positioning, such as surveillance, robotics, and industrial automation.

## Choosing the Right Pan-Tilt Positioner
When selecting a pan-tilt positioner, consider these factors:
– Required angular range and resolution
– Load capacity and moment of inertia
– Environmental conditions (temperature, vibration, etc.)
– Control interface requirements
– Speed and acceleration specifications
